I really want to upgrade to the unlimited data plan and I want to know how much of my data I can hotspot for things like my PC.
Customer service in the sales department seem to think its limited to 100gb of hot spotting your data, and they have said the unlimited data applies to phone usage only.
however on some EE forums, I have seen information from people saying that the 100gb is only referring to giftable data which is used during hotspot tethering, and that you can in fact continue to hotspot as much as you want free of charge, for example up to 600gb (before you could be moved to a different plan for using too much).
Can a member of staff please clarify whether we can hotspot our unlimited data up to huge amounts such as 500/600gb (free of charge),
or if it is actually only limited to 100gb.

@bsg94 : On an unlimited plan you may hotspot or use yourself up to the FUP 600GB of your data per month. The 100GB data you may heard tell of only refers to the amount of data you may gift to other nos. on your a/c, if any.
